International Dioxcide, Inc.

International Dioxcide, Inc., often referred to as Dioxcide, is a leading player in the chemical manufacturing industry, headquartered in the United States. Founded in the early 2000s, the company has established a strong presence in key operational regions across North America and Europe, focusing on innovative solutions for water treatment and disinfection. Dioxcide is renowned for its unique core products, including advanced chlorine dioxide solutions, which are designed to enhance water quality and safety. The company’s commitment to sustainability and efficiency sets it apart in a competitive market, positioning it as a trusted partner for various industries, including municipal water systems and food processing. With a reputation for excellence and a track record of notable achievements, International Dioxcide, Inc. continues to lead the way in providing effective and environmentally friendly chemical solutions.
